Context: Ardenfell line margins slipped three points over two quarters. Drivers: input steel costs, aggressive discounting at the Westmoor branch, and a stale price book. Proposal: uplift list prices four percent, tighten discount authority to regional level, sunset the two lowest-margin SKUs. Risk: volume loss at Halverton accounts, estimated under two percent. Decision requested at Thursday's review. Modelling assumptions are in the appendix pack. The commercial reasoning leadership wants kept close is noted directly below.

board note of tajop-yajof: The finance team signed off on a budget of $77.6 million for Project Pramir.

## Session handling for Garagemeter feed plugins

Welcome, plugin folks. The occupancy feed hands out a session when your plugin first subscribes to a garage's lane counters. Sessions live for an hour and auto-renew as long as you keep polling — go quiet for 60 minutes and you'll need a fresh handshake. Don't share sessions between garages; each one is scoped. For local testing against our sandbox feed, use the token below.

login token, yajeg-fawif: eyJhbGciOiJIUzI1NiIsInR5cCI6IkpXVCJ9.eyJzdWIiOiIEdPQYnZXaZIn0.HSRTnYZBx0Qc

# Artifact Signing: Serverless Cold Starts

Quick note for reviewers on the Glimmerfn project: our cold-start shim gets baked into every handler bundle, so the signature covers the shim too. Don't approve a PR that rebuilds the shim without re-signing — Lanternpool will reject the artifact at deploy. When checking locally, verify the bundle with the signing key below.

deploy key for bajef-yaguf: bky19_Nj7Lji5rR3rCBH1SEnc

**Runbook: SplitNook assignment service — stuck bucket check**

If users report seeing both experiment arms, the assignment cache is probably split-brained. Don't panic — this is usually one stale replica. Drain it from the pool, flush the bucket cache, and let hashing settle for ~5 minutes. If assignments still flap, escalate to the experimentation platform channel with logs attached. Before filing anything, grab the running build's token, shown below.

build token for tawif-bahip: htk31_68bba16e1afabfef4ecc69408c06f16